Classroom not enough

[日期:2007-04-23]   [字体: ]

 

Truth told(1),I have never liked classrooms.For someone who now voluntarily spends a GREat deal of time in one this may seem an odd confession(2) so Ishall attempt to explain.

It's not really the classrooms themselves that I dislike,more the effect they can have on the people in them(3).There is nothing quite as effective at turning a group of lively and intelligent people to sleep than(4) sitting them down behind a row of desks.

We concentrate education in schools and classrooms for the sake of efficiency.It simply wouldn't be practical to have learning in the places where we might eventually need it.There isn't time to study a language when we're visiting a country or attending a meeting and it would be extremely unwise.

The problem with classrooms is that we start to associate learning exclusively with the places where we're doing it(5).

As soon as we walk out of the classroom we turn off,stop receiving and more often that not(6) forget ev- erything that has just been said.

Schools and other institutions don't make things any better by training teachers and students to switch on and off to a bell.

Anything not finished at this point is mentally set aside or possibly even discarded completely(7).Worse still,some teachers will invent pointless activities to occupy the last few minutes of a lesson just so that it stretches to a required length.

There is no easy solution,but there is a lot to be said for trying to broaden our concept of education.It is incredibly limiting to think that we can only better ourselves by passively sitting and listening to teachers lecture.One way forward is to make a deliberate(8) effort to use what we are learning in the context of the outside world.

With languages this is easy.For better or worse,old cultural barriers are breaking down and languages, particularly English,are going global.In the modern world we are constantly bombarded with information that could help us to learn.

The inGREdients on packets offood and cosmetics are given in multiple languages,the lyrics of foreign pop songs usually are provided with the CD,and tourist attractions helpfully provide translations of their tour guides to read or listen to.

The Internet represents an almost infinite resource of foreign language material,with online radio and TV stations recently adding a new dimension.

Looking at things of interest to you will be far more productive than using textbook exercises set for a non-existent average.In school we are told what to learn and everybody is made to feel the same.

Outside we become individuals and should tailor(9) our learning to reflect this.Above all education should be relevant to our lives.If our classrooms cannot satisfy this demand then we must look to the world around us.
